Summary

Tonight on The ReidOut, Joy Reid leads with the two starkly different visions for America that took center stage as Mike Johnson narrowly survived the vote to remain speaker of the House. Meanwhile, in the wake of two deadly incidents involving active duty and retired military personnel on New Year’s Day, the pressing need for a serious national conversation about the mental health of our men and women in uniform becomes ever more apparent. All this and more in this edition of The ReidOut on MSNBC.
